About Frederick William
Frederick W. Penney is the founding partner of Penney & Associates, a prominent personal injury law firm headquartered in Roseville, California. Admitted to the California State Bar in 1992, he quickly established himself as a advocate for clients facing personal injury challenges. Under his leadership, the firm has expanded significantly, now boasting multiple offices across California, including locations in Sacramento, Roseville, Chico, and Rocklin. Additionally, the firm has satellite offices in Fairfield, Sunnyvale, Santa Clara, San Francisco, and Southern California, allowing it to serve clients. Mr. Penney earned his Bachelor of Arts in Philosophy from Brigham Young University in 1988 — He furthered his education by obtaining a Juris Doctor from the J.
Reuben Clark Law School in 1991. Shortly after passing the bar, he became lead trial counsel in a significant personal injury case in the Superior Court, starting a successful career. His expertise spans various high-profile personal injury cases, including product liability, trucking accidents, and aviation incidents. In addition to his legal practice, Mr. Penney hosts "Radio Law Talk," a nationally broadcast radio show that discusses trending legal issues, providing valuable insights to listeners across the country. He has also authored numerous articles on personal injury law, contributing to the broader legal community. As a member of the California Trial Lawyers Association since 1993, he remains actively engaged in advocating for the rights of injured individuals. Mr. Penney is admitted to practice before the U.S.
District Court for the Eastern District of California (1992) and the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als (1993), as well as the U.S. Supreme Court. His experience includes serving as a Settlement Conference Judge (Judge Pro Tem) for the Placer County Superior Court, further demonstrating his commitment to the legal system.
